Stockholm Bus Crash Leaves Three Dead, Three Injured
A double-decker bus crashed into pedestrians at a bus stop in central Stockholm during Friday’s afternoon rush hour, killing three people and injuring three others.
Key Details of the Incident
The tragic accident occurred on November 14 on Valhallavägen near the Royal Institute of Technology in Stockholm’s Ostermalm district.
Police, emergency services, and ambulances rushed to the scene immediately after the crash. Authorities confirmed the casualty figures and arrested the bus driver.
Police Response and Investigation
Swedish police have opened a manslaughter investigation into the incident. Valhallavägen was closed between Odengatan and Engelbrektsgatan as emergency operations continued at the scene.
The double-decker bus reportedly crashed into a queue of people waiting at a bus stop during the busy Friday evening rush hour in the Swedish capital.
